Job Description:
As Senior Manager Affiliation & Retargeting Europe & North Africa, you will have full ownership of Channel Management & Optimisation, Affiliation, Retargetting and Budget landscape within your scope. Through your agile, collaborative and nurturing style of working, you will:
1. Establish campaigns based on flow, demand, destination needs and budgets.
2. Strategise and innovate campaign management in consultation with teams, reporting on key takeaways, successes and learnings.
3. Act as a partner to your stakeholder groups (agency as well) to hold business reviews and advise where new opportunities can be leveraged.
4. Track affiliate performance in the Europe & North Africa region ensuring campaigns are featured across the network with up to date offers, communications and assets.
5. Manage relationships internally (globally) and externally with a 'high touch' ensuring compliance with Accor's affiliation rules.
6. Invoice management and tracking to closely identify any potential fraud. Corrective actions to be implemented as and when required.
7. Explore new points of sale and realign strategies to optimise campaign efficiencies.
8. Lead and develop a team of direct reports to help unleash their fullest potential.
Qualifications
1. At least 6 years relevant Ecommerce experience within a similar sector, preferably in Affiliate Marketing.
2. Technically astute with all Digital Marketing, Business Models, Advertising Technologies, with a primary focus on Performance Marketing.
3. Well versed in agency management.
4. Fluent verbal and written English is a must. Additional languages such as French and/or German are highly desirable (but not a must).
5. Experience with using analytics tools such as Power BI, Tableau and GA.
6. Fully proficient in Microsoft Office tools such as Excel and PowerPoint.
7. Global collaborator and previous experience of working in a matrixed, international organisation is a must.
